Midland, Texas: The Closest Neighbor

When we talk about cities near Odessa, Texas, Midland is the first that comes to mind. Situated just about 20 miles east of Odessa, Midland is practically its twin. In fact, the two cities are often referred to as the "Permian Basin" or "Oil Patch" due to their significant role in the oil industry. Midland's economy is heavily reliant on the petroleum industry, but it also boasts a growing presence in healthcare, education, and retail. The close proximity means that residents can easily enjoy the amenities of both cities, such as dining, shopping, and entertainment venues. Moreover, the cultural scene in Midland includes the Midland Arts Council, which supports various artistic endeavors and events. The Museum of the Southwest offers a blend of art, history, and science, providing educational and engaging exhibits for all ages. If you're into outdoor activities, the city has several parks and recreational facilities, including the popular Hogan Park, which features walking trails, a pond, and picnic areas. Midland also hosts numerous community events throughout the year, such as the Midland County Fair and the Christmas Parade, fostering a strong sense of community. The real estate market in Midland offers a range of options, from affordable single-family homes to upscale properties, catering to diverse preferences and budgets. Overall, Midland's close-knit community, combined with its economic opportunities and cultural attractions, make it a desirable place to live and work in West Texas.

Big Spring, Texas: A Bit Further East

Moving a bit further, Big Spring is another city that's relatively close to Odessa. Located about an hour east of Odessa, Big Spring offers a different vibe. While also connected to the oil industry, Big Spring has a more relaxed and historical feel. The city is named after the natural spring that once served as a vital water source for early settlers and Native Americans. Today, the Big Spring State Park is a major attraction, offering stunning views of the surrounding landscape and opportunities for hiking, picnicking, and wildlife viewing. The economy in Big Spring is diverse, with sectors including manufacturing, healthcare, and retail alongside the traditional oil and gas industry. The city is home to several historical landmarks, such as the Settles Hotel, which has been restored to its former glory and offers a glimpse into the past. The Howard County Museum provides insights into the history of the region, showcasing artifacts and exhibits related to local culture and heritage. Big Spring also hosts various community events, such as the Big Spring Cowboy Reunion and Rodeo, which celebrates the city's western heritage. The healthcare sector is a significant employer in Big Spring, with several hospitals and medical facilities providing comprehensive care to the community. The cost of living in Big Spring is generally lower than in larger cities, making it an attractive option for those seeking affordability. Overall, Big Spring offers a blend of small-town charm, historical significance, and access to outdoor recreation, making it a unique place to live and visit in West Texas.

San Angelo, Texas: A Regional Hub

San Angelo is located a couple of hours southeast of Odessa. Situated on the Concho River, San Angelo is a regional hub for healthcare, education, and commerce. The city boasts a vibrant downtown area with unique shops, restaurants, and art galleries. San Angelo State Park, with its diverse landscapes and recreational activities, attracts visitors from across the region. The city's economy is diverse, with sectors including healthcare, education, agriculture, and manufacturing. Angelo State University is a major educational institution in the region, contributing to the city's intellectual and cultural vitality. The Concho Riverwalk is a popular attraction, offering scenic views and opportunities for strolling and biking. San Angelo is also known for its numerous parks and recreational facilities, providing residents with ample opportunities for outdoor activities. The city hosts various cultural events and festivals throughout the year, such as the San Angelo Stock Show and Rodeo, which is one of the largest events in the region. The healthcare sector is a major employer in San Angelo, with several hospitals and medical facilities providing comprehensive care to the community. San Angelo's downtown area has undergone revitalization in recent years, with new businesses and residential developments adding to its vibrancy. Overall, San Angelo offers a blend of urban amenities, cultural attractions, and outdoor recreation, making it a desirable place to live and visit in West Texas.
